An elderly couple in Uttar Pradesh tested positive for Omicron and had no international travel history. However, both of them from Maharashtra returned to Ghaziabad on November 29.

Omicron’s first cases in UP brought the total number of infections in India to 122 on Saturday.

The World Health Organization simultaneously registered the presence of Omicron in seven countries in the Southeast Asian region and advised urgent public health expansion and appropriate measures for Covid to limit its spread. “Countries can – and should – prevent the spread of Omicron through proven health and social measures. Our focus must continue to be on protecting the least protected and the people at high risk,” said Poonam Khetrapal Singh, WHO Regional Director for Southeast Asia. Corona virus cases

Overall, on the Covid-19 front, India reported 7,145 new cases on Saturday with 289 deaths in the last 24 hours as of 8:00 am on Saturday. Cases were less than 15,000 over the last 51 days, according to the Department of Health. The number of active cases in India was 84,565, the lowest in 569 days. Active cases made up 0.24 percent of the country’s total positive cases, the lowest level since March 2020.

The country conducted 12.45 lakh tests the day before with a total of 66.28 crore tests conducted so far. The weekly positivity rate was 0.62 percent, and it has stayed below 1 percent for the last 34 days. The daily positivity rate, at 0.57 percent, has remained below 2 percent over the last 75 days and less than 3 percent over 110 days.

In addition to UP, new cases of Omicron from Delhi and Rajasthan have also been reported.

Mild or no symptoms

According to UP government surveillance official, Vikasendu Agrawal, both Omicron patients were fully vaccinated and remained asymptomatic. The patients are fine but cases are starting to emerge, so the public should be careful. We are awaiting the result of 47 patients whose samples have been submitted for genome sequencing. Not only are international travelers involved, but we are also sequencing the genomes of a certain percentage of the general population.” business line.

Rajasthan, the 52-year-old British returnee, beat Omicron positive. He was fully vaccinated without symptoms, according to sources from the State Ministry of Health. This brings the state’s omicron count to 18.

In Delhi, all 26 Omicron’s confirmed cases so far have not shown any symptoms or very mild symptoms. “All patients were asymptomatic except for two or three who complained of sore throat or cough. One patient developed a mild fever but also recovered within 24 hours. All patients received a dual vaccination,” a government official said.

Only a 57-year-old Tanzanian patient had co-morbidities. But he’s also asymptomatic and health authorities are monitoring.
